Single-family homes down a bit in price: Royal LePage

Royal LePage has released numbers Wednesday which its says show the median price of two-storey homes and bungalows in Toronto declining as 2017 came to an end. In the fourth quarter, the median price of such structures fell by 2.0 and 2.4 per cent respectively on a quarter-over-quarter basis. Also in the Toronto area, the median price of a condo grew 19.5 per cent year-over-year to $476,421, while in the City of Toronto, the cost of a condo rose 19.6 per cent to $515,578.
